What are Exabyte and Floppy Disk

Definition of Exabyte

An Exabyte (EB) represents an immense amount of digital information, equivalent to 1 billion gigabytes or 1 million terabytes. It serves as a standard measure for data storage capacity, often utilized in data centers and cloud storage. The utilization of Exabytes highlights the rapid growth of data storage needs in today’s digital age. As technology advances, the demand for Exabyte-level storage continues to expand, accommodating the vast amounts of data generated by businesses and consumers alike.

Definition of Floppy Disk

The floppy disk, particularly the 3.5-inch model, stands as a historical icon in data storage. Introduced in the early 1980s, it revolutionized personal computing by providing a compact, portable way to store and transfer data. With a capacity of 1.44 MB, the floppy disk was a staple in software distribution and document storage throughout the 1990s. Despite its limited storage by today's standards, the floppy disk paved the way for future innovations in data storage technology.
